New Delhi: Marking a year since the horrific terror strike in Jammu and Kashmir’s Pahalgam, the international community has come together to express unwavering solidarity with India.

Diplomatic missions from major global powers, including France, the United Kingdom, Israel, and Australia, issued strong statements on Wednesday, paying tribute to the victims of the massacre that shook the nation a year ago.

On this day in 2025, Pakistan-backed terrorists unleashed a brutal attack, gunning down 26 innocent tourists after identifying them by their religion. The incident remains one of the most cold-blooded acts of violence against civilians in recent years.

Leading the global chorus, Australian High Commissioner Philip Green stated on social media, “One year later, we remember the innocent lives lost in the terrible terror attack in Pahalgam. Australia stands against terrorism in all its forms.”

Similarly, the British High Commission reiterated its commitment to peace, asserting that the UK remains steadfast in its partnership with India to ensure global security.

France, alongside the European Union, reaffirmed its resolve to fight the global menace of terrorism. The French Embassy noted that they “join India in remembering the victims,” emphasising a shared commitment to the counter-terrorism struggle. Israel’s Foreign Minister Gideon Sa’ar also extended his condolences, stating that Israel remains “firm and unwavering” in its support for India’s stability and security.

The collective message from these nations serves as a poignant reminder of the global isolation of terror-sponsoring entities, as India continues to demand justice for the families devastated by the Pahalgam tragedy.
